Japan's first octogenarian DJ can spin a mean beat.

82-year-old Sumiko Iwamuro, who goes by "DJ Sumirock," is a monthly fixture at DecabarZ, a club in the heart of Shinjuku, Tokyo.

And boy can she play.

Iwamuro, who's spent over 50 years running a gyoza (dumpling) restaurant, only took up the turntables in her 70s, after her husband passed away.

She spent a year doing DJ training in a local music school, The Times reports.

Later, she was introduced to the club scene after meeting a French event producer.

Iwamuro said she fell in love with music because of her father, who was a jazz drummer. During World War II, she would listen to jazz records, muffling the gramophone with a cushion so others didn't know that she was listening to music from enemy Allied cultures.

But she was pulled into helping out at the family's gyoza restaurant since she was 19, and didn't pursue music, according to AFP BB News.

Iwamuro usually opens her set with the theme to popular 1980s Japanese anime series Astro Boy -- and her sound is fundamentally techno music with jazz, French chanson and classical music.

Working the turntables is similar to running a gyoza restaurant, she said. "In both, results can be seen immediately. If the customer eats what you have made, it shows on his face if it is delicious; and if a DJ is good, everyone will dance happily."

Despite her age, she's still stealing the hearts of Japan's club-goers.

"She's got this energy that goes beyond age, and that can equal any young person's here," 25-year-old clubber Fuminari Fujii told Reuters.
